How Motorcycle Financing Works

Buy now, pay later motorcycle financing lets you spread out the cost of your bike over manageable payments, often biweekly or monthly. Unlike traditional lenders, many BNPL providers base approval on income or employment rather than your credit score. That means you can get approved fast—with little to no upfront costs—and ride away without a hard inquiry or lengthy paperwork.

These programs are especially valuable for buyers recovering from financial setbacks, students, or first-time borrowers who may not qualify for bank loans. Depending on the lender, terms can range from 6 to 36 months, and some even offer early payoff discounts.

How to Save with Flexible Motorcycle Financing

Flexible financing can save you money upfront and simplify your budget. Look for seasonal promotions that bundle free maintenance, accessories, or reduced interest rates. Buying a used or certified pre-owned motorcycle can also lower your monthly payments without sacrificing quality. Be sure to read the fine print on lease-to-own contracts or deferred interest plans—some providers offer 90-day or 6-month same-as-cash deals that let you avoid fees entirely if paid off on time.

Also, check for early payoff options with no penalties. This allows you to shorten your term and reduce total costs if your financial situation improves. Lastly, comparing multiple offers before signing ensures you’re getting the most favorable terms available.
